Truck Crash Launches Skateboard at Girl

Here are five odd, interesting or important crime calls reported by the Seal Beach Police Department recently.

A blue Dodge truck ran over a skateboard Dec. 27, sending the board flying into a girl sitting nearby, authorities said Wednesday.

Paramedics were called to Heron Circle in Seal Beach at about 11:31 a.m, after police received a report of vehicle hitting a pedestrian.

Luckily the inital report was wrong -- the girl wasn't on the skateboard at the time, according to Seal Beach Police Department Sgt. Rick Ransdell.

Randsdell said the girl was sitting on a nearby planter and had placed her skateboard in the street.

When the truck rounded the planter and drove over the board, the girl suffered “minor injuries" from the impact.

SUSPICIOUS CIRCUMSTANCES

  • 12/27/2012 — 4:55 p.m.  — 14th Street — A woman reportedly kicked down an apartment door and went inside, a caller said. The kicker was described as in her 20s, with red hair and reportedly looking drunk. She also reportedly had a black lab dog with her. She shut the door after she went inside, and the caller reporteldy not seen her leave. The door had a hole in it. it turned out it was resident who locked herself out.

PETTY THEFT

  • 12/28/2012 — 8:11 a.m. — Banyan Avenue — Someone broke the lock on a 2005 silver Honda Accord and stole “electronics related tools and gift cards.”

SUSPICIOUS PEOPLE IN VEHICLE

  • 12/28/2012 — 10:09 a.m. — Seal Beach Boulevard — Three men in a white Ford Edge were reportedly selling surround-sound equipment out of their vehicle. The caller said he read about before, and said it’s “a huge scam.”

COUNSELING

  • 12/29/2012 — 9:03 a.m. —Yale Circle — A woman wanted to report that someone had posted her phone number on Craigslist, and listed her as someone who would supply alcohol to minors.
